About the Company

Tanium AEM delivers autonomous management of endpoints across the industry's most comprehensive platform, providing solutions for asset discovery and inventory, vulnerability management, endpoint management, incident response, risk and compliance, and digital employee experience. Tanium AEM offers a set of distinctive features that transform how IT and Security organizations execute change safely and reliably in their environment -- at scale, with confidence, and in real-time.
